What is griddle used for?
Griddles are large, flat cooking surfaces, usually square or rectangular in shape, but many of the more traditional ones are round. Unlike frying pans with higher sides, griddles are shallow, making it easier to flip foods such as pancakes, eggs, and burgers.

How thick should a griddle be?
Plate Thickness. A general guideline for approximating whether a griddle is standard, medium, or heavy duty is based on the following plate thicknesses. However, this may vary by manufacturer. Standard Duty: 1/2″ thick griddle plate. Medium Duty: 3/4″ thick griddle plate. Heavy duty: 1″ thick plate.

Can a cast iron griddle be used in the oven?
But are they oven-safe? Yes, just like regular cast iron pans, enameled cast iron pans are oven safe. However, they cannot withstand very high temperatures and are fine to use only up to 400°F. Anything higher than that will crack and chip the enamel coating.

What is cooking on a flat top called?
Front Cooking Flat-top grills are sometimes used in restaurants for display or “front” cooking.
Is a flat top a griddle?
A flat top is a type of cooking range where the surface is sort of an intersection between the griddle and the grill. Unlike a grill, a flat top has no grates, but is simply a flat cooking surface. Also unlike a griddle, in addition to cooking food directly on the surface, you can use pots and pans on the flat top.

Is an oven convection or conduction?
In an oven, heat flows by natural or forced convection and heat is distributed from the heating elements by radiation. During the baking process, heat is also transferred by conduction from the baking metal container to the baked product.
What material is a griddle made of?
Griddles can be made of cast iron, but non-stick varieties are also available. Residential griddles can be made from cast iron, aluminum, chrome steel, or carbon steel. The majority of commercial grade griddles are made of A36 steel, but stainless steel or stainless and aluminum composites are available.

How do you clean a cast aluminum griddle?
To remove stains and discoloration from aluminum cookware, create a solution of cream of tartar, lemon juice, or 2 to 3 tablespoons of vinegar per quart of water and bring to a boil. Soak the aluminum cookware in the solution for about 10 minutes, then gently remove the stain using a soapy wash pad.
